I have been considering replacing the quill/spindle on one of my Bridgeports for some time. The objective is to be able to use BT or CAT tooling, and to be able to run much higher spindle speeds.

I have been looking at various spindles on Ebay and elsewhere, but frankly they all seem to be the same unit(s) sold by different sellers.

Most are BT30, and some boast 10K speeds. They are usually referred to by their max input horsepower. There is, of course, no documentation which fully describes their construction or performance.

I have already addressed the Z motion and have made adapter plates to accommodate a new housing.

I have wrestled with buying a block of cast iron (like DuraBar) and just making one, but if I can get one pre-made I would prefer it.

Does anyone have experience with any of the machining spindles sold on Ebay? (Not the ones for routers)
